2. What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are placed on your device (computer, smartphone, tablet) when you visit a website. They are widely used to make websites work more efficiently, provide a better user experience, and give website owners information about how visitors use their site.
Cookies can be "persistent" (remaining on your device for a set period) or "session" cookies (deleted when you close your browser). They can be set by the website you are visiting ("first-party cookies") or by third parties ("third-party cookies").

6. Similar Technologies
In addition to cookies, we may use similar technologies such as:
- Web Beacons: Small graphic images (also known as "pixel tags") that may be included in our emails to determine whether messages have been opened and links clicked
- Local Storage: Technology that allows a website to store information locally on your device, similar to cookies but with larger storage capacity
- Session Storage: Similar to local storage but data is cleared when the browser session ends
